In 2020-2021, 804 people earned their degree in general atmospheric sciences and meteorology, making the major the 477th most popular in the United States.

Across District of Columbia, there were 3 general atmospheric sciences and meteorology graduates with average earnings and debt of $0 and $0 respectively.

Howard University
Washington, District of Columbia

You’ll join some of the best and brightest minds around if you attend Howard University. The school came in at #1 for the Schools Highly Focused on General Meteorology Major in District of Columbia. Howard University is a fairly large private not-for-profit school situated in Washington, District of Columbia. It awarded 3 ’s general meteorology degrees in 2020-2021.

With a freshman retention rate of 90%, the school does an excellent job of retaining its undergraduate students.
